# Service Accounts — Ormline Refactor

As part of retiring the legacy Quillback ORM layer, the migration scripts now run under a dedicated service account rather than the shared batch identity. The account has read/write on the staging schema in Tarnhold only; production access requires a separate grant. Reviewers should confirm that no raw SQL bypasses the new Ormline adapters. The migration runner authenticates to the schema-diff service with the key below.

API key for kahop-fawip: qvz23-AHYlCVCi2JKvw2xa3Qz34iE

Subject: ScaleSmith cut-over wrap-up

Welcome to the team! Over the weekend we moved the recipe-scaling calculator from the old Pottergate service to ScaleSmith. All unit conversions now route through the Granary rules engine, rounding behavior is consistent across metric and imperial, and the yield-adjustment bug from last quarter is fixed. Traffic was shifted gradually over six hours with no errors above baseline. For your reference, ScaleSmith is running with the following configuration:

config for yahof-tajop:
zorath:
  pin: 7493
  metrics_host: metrics.zorath.tolvaqsys.internal
  tenant: praiel
  seal: seal_fd9cd4f1

On-call note: all SQL files in the Marrowfield repo pass through the Quenby linter before deploy. Rules enforce lowercase keywords, explicit column lists, and no bare DELETEs. Override only during a declared incident, and log the reason. To disable the lint gate in an emergency, authenticate with the recovery passphrase shown below.

vault phrase of kahip-bajof = zordor-jorix-praius-holath-zordor-novmir-jorath-oliir-rusix-briiel

**Ticket #DEDUP — Duplicate customer records in Ledgerbloom sync**

Plugin authors using the Ledgerbloom contact sync are seeing duplicate customer rows when two sources share a postal code but differ in name casing. The merge key should normalize casing before hashing. Fix is staged; to verify against your plugin, reference the trace token shown directly below.

pipeline stamp: htk21_f08c680eaaf7cd1417e6a